We passed along the Syrian-Turkish border.

The situation is as follows: The
spirits of various gangs in the border area are present. The number is not particularly large. The most numerous number about 200 heads. The attacks and attacks on the Syrian frontier troops and the military are not very frequent. Basically, shell, mainly from 80-mm. minometov.Prichem answer them to the Syrian military is problematic enough. When shelling positions of Syrians, the spirits are located next to the Turkish border points, which can easily fly an otrike. Therefore, the Syrians today still have to restrain the desire to respond, and burrow deeper.
On the territory of Turkey, the fighters pass freely, as well as return back. Turks do not prevent their movement. As the Syrian border guards say, the Turks do not interfere, but often they themselves help the spirits in everything.
Several Turkish border points were noted, which they for some reason decided to equip in the territory of Syria. Although one should be surprised when listening to Erdogan screaming about a hike through the territory of Syria to the border of Iraq.
In general, everything here is relatively calm, well, very beautiful.
Syria
Mountain Latakia
District of Kesaba.

Head of the Israeli Air Force held meetings with the Russian Air Force Command about the downed Il-20

Israeli military presented a report to Russian colleagues on the situation in which a Russian plane was shot down.

Israeli Air Force Commander Amikam Norkin held a meeting in Moscow on Thursday with the Russian High- plane IL-20 over the Mediterranean Sea. This was reported by the press service of the Israeli army.

"The delegation of the Israeli Defense Army led by Air Force Commander Amikam Norkin held several meetings with the Russian Air Force commander and senior officials of the Russian command, as well as high-ranking representatives of the Russian military command," the Israeli military communique said, "At the meetings, Israeli officers presented a report to their Russian counterparts on the situation in which a Russian aircraft (IL-20 - TASS commentary) was shot down on Monday evening by Syrian air defense forces, as well as the findings of an investigation conducted by Israelis th army. "

"The meetings were held in accordance with the agreement reached earlier between Russian President Vladimir Putin and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u," the army noted. "The talks were held in a friendly atmosphere, the representatives of the two countries held a professional, open and transparent discussion on various issues," the press service continued. "Both sides stressed the importance of the interests of both states and the continuation of the implementation of the agreement on deconflictification."

The Israeli military in the Russian capital also provided information on "Iran's ongoing attempts to gain a foothold in Syria militarily and to transfer strategic weapons to [the Lebanese Shiite movement] Hezbollah," the Israeli delegation will continue talks [in the Russian capital] and will return to Israel tomorrow (September 21 - TASS comment), as planned, "- said in a communique of the army department.

On Wednesday, Russian presidential press secretary Dmitry Peskov said that on Tuesday, in a conversation with Israeli Prime Minister Benjamin Netanyahu, Vladimir Putin agreed that an expert delegation headed by the Israeli Air Force commander would bring to Moscow his data on the crash of the IL-20. Peskov also said that the Russian leader in the situation with the death of the aircraft is guided by the data of the Ministry of Defense of Russia, but added that the information of Israel will also be studied by Russian experts.
